TASR 2011.. this year at the MOSPORT GRAND PRIX TRACK - Free Parade Laping!

Time - Sunday, August 28 · 11:00am - 5:00pm

Location - Mosport International Raceway Grand PRIX part of the 3 day Can-AM Time Attack Challenge.

http://2011tanationals.caslube.com/ <-details on Time Attack


Where - 3233 Concession Road #10, RR #5

Hello everyone, first of all I would like to thank all of those who participated in the event for the last four years and have supported us.

Most of you by now are already familiar with the event. For those who are not, TASR is a great family event that attracted over 200 participants last year, and raised close to $6000 in donations for Big Brothers Big Sisters of Peel for the last four years. The show is all about setting role models for our youth; …therefore Big Brothers Big Sisters of Peel could not be a better charity for the event. Help us this year reach a higher goal to help them out! It costs approximately $1,000 per child for find an appropriate volunteer.
I am sure that in this difficult economic situation we are facing, they could use our help more than ever.

The purpose is to build on our previous events, and spread even more awareness. As well to further showcase automotive enthusiasts, and tuners as responsible individuals making a difference in their communities. A few questions have came up?

Q. Why at the track?
A. Being the only charity show shine supporting racing on the track and promoting this initiative for many years, we have gotten a once in a lifetime opportunity to host the event part of a real racing event this year. It was always our dream to take the event to the track as it is our philosophy. Plus this will be the first time ever that the MAIN MOSPORT track will hold a show shine! This is not Driver Development Center track people.

Q. Why $30?
A. It was always our philosphy to maximize donations to Big Brothers Big Sisters charity. We simpy can not charge $15 or $10 each year as we have been generous for the past 4 years and expect to raise maximum amount of money for our chosen charity. Costs of charity operation have risen as has the cost of many other shows... eg. IMPORTFEST. Our event is approved by Big Brothers and Big sisters and for them. Each year TASR hosts Big Brothers booth and is filled with their representatives to try to recruit volunteers and monitor donations etc. In addition we always have a bus of little ones who come with their big brothers to spectate and enjoy the rides. Unlike some events who claim to be charity events our event actually makes a donation to Big Brothers Big Sisters each year it has been run. Our goal is to raise maximum money for Big Brothers Big sisters first and foremost, not provide a portion of money to donations.

Q. What makes TASR special this year?
A. Pivotal year as we are finally taking it to the track ourselves. As well, first time ever in the history that a show in Canada will provide the ability of show cars or show shine people who enjoy the art of car modification a bit different than track or time attack cars, to try their whips in a FIA, ASN, insured and controled way the main Mosport Track... FREE with registration. This could be the step to get people into grassroots racing and support which is what Canada really lacks. Or if you dont want to take your car, you will have a chance as a ride along in a time attack spec vehicle around the track with a trained driver!
